Diploma of Information Technology (Cyber Security)

Nationally Recognised Vocational Education and Training (VET)

Cyber crime and associated cyber attacks are increasing at a rapid rate. There is now an urgent demand for skilled professionals to combat this and protect our data and personal information. In this course, you will explore key aspects of advanced networking and how to address a range of cyber issues.

You will develop the skills to detect and determine the severity of breaches within a network or security system. Through real-life projects, you will also increase your understanding of cyber security management concepts and architecture while becoming comfortable working as part of a team.
